Output 508253c8bd76ae1692f00cc2877d5aa04667c990538d7e31e6e3af9aa500ba11:0

value
3096278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f226a33c61848d4bead3f027c5fae510633e8843 OP_EQUAL
address
3PmPjZG3YbkrnceTS25en31zozuzaGSnEC
transaction
508253c8bd76ae1692f00cc2877d5aa04667c990538d7e31e6e3af9aa500ba11
spent
true